Web4 Sep 2024 · The ship in Bermuda's coat of arms is the Edward Bonaventura. This was one of three ships that departed from Plymouth in 1591. The Edward Bonaventura struck reefs off the coast of Bermuda and sank. Roughly two dozen men survived.
